Postbiotics: The Future of Scalp and Hair Care

The terms prebiotics and probiotics are becoming increasingly familiar due to their relevance to intestinal health , and their application to skin is gaining ground in dermatology and cosmetics. However, new players are emerging strongly in this field: postbiotics. These compounds, defined as preparations of inactive microorganisms and/or their components that provide a health benefit to the host, are gaining prominence both in the intestinal environment and in skin and scalp care, thanks to their ability to modulate the microbiome and strengthen barrier function.

In this article, we explain what postbiotics are, why they're essential for your hair health, and how you can integrate them into your hair care routine.

What are Postbiotics?

To understand what postbiotics are, let's first review the key concepts:

  • Prebiotic: Compounds that act as food for beneficial bacteria, promoting a healthy balance of the microbiota.
  • Probiotics : Live microorganisms that help balance the microbiota. Among the most commonly used for skin are bacteria from the genera Lactobacillus and Bifidobacteria.
  • Postbiotic : These belong to the biotic family, like the previous ones. According to the International Scientific Association of Probiotics and Prebiotics, they are "a preparation of inanimate microorganisms and/or their cellular components that confer a health benefit to the host ." That is, they are byproducts or metabolites produced during bacterial fermentation processes.

In this category of Postbiotics, we can include a variety of compounds such as:

  • Short-chain fatty acids .
  • Cell lysates such as Lactococcus Ferment Lysate, functional proteins, extracellular polysaccharides...
  • Fragments of microbial cells .

These ingredients have a unique advantage over prebiotics and postbiotics : they do not need to remain alive to provide their benefits.

The scalp: The foundation of healthy hair

The scalp is not only the "root" of hair, but also its functional origin. It contains more hair follicles than any other part of the body and is home to 25% of the total skin microbiota.

It is probably the skin in the body that is subjected to the most stress and, until recently, the least cared for.

When this microbiota becomes unbalanced , whether due to excessive cleaning, stress, pollutants or hormonal changes, the following may appear:

  • Excessive fat .
  • Flaking .
  • Itching .
  • Irritation .
  • Hair loss .

Why should you use postbiotics in your hair care routine?

The scalp microbiota, like the gut microbiota, is unique to each person. This means that the way in which prebiotics or probiotics The way they act on it can vary, it depends on the microbial balance of each person.

This is where postbiotics make the difference: by applying them directly to the scalp, you incorporate active ingredients such as peptides, enzymes, and organic acids , which exert a beneficial effect regardless of the state or composition of the user's microbiota.

Their action is direct and effective on the skin barrier , improving hydration, controlling inflammation, and balancing the microbial ecosystem. This makes postbiotics highly effective and consistent active ingredients in cosmetic formulas , even those that require rinsing, such as shampoos or conditioners, positioning them as part of the future of scalp and hair care.
